  7. Hey guys, so I've had a couple of people ask me to make a mod that I'm working on TweakScale compatible. So I went ahead and wrote up a Module Manager patch, but I can't get it to work. I've asked a few other modders and they can't quite seem to be able to find what's going wrong. I know Tweakscale works because I added a module into the part cfg to test it out. If someone could help me out that'd be great! Here's the code that I've written up @PART[First_Stage_Fuel_Tank]:NEEDS[TweakScale] { %MODULE[TweakScale] { type = stack defaultScale = 3.75 } }
